Notes

Some pressings are translucent brown.

Mastered at Masterdisk, New York
Published by Tritec Music Limited

Special thanks to Rocks + Koren, John Rankine, Violetta Sanchez, Fairlight Instruments and to everyone else who helped with this project

© 1985 Tritec Music Limited

With printed inner sleeve and lyric sheet.

Durations do not appear on this release. Timings via stopwatch.

Runouts are etched, except for "MASTERDISK" and the Jacksonville "0" which are stamped.
